Pet-friendly summary
Paw rating: 5.0/5 — based on two confirmed pet-traveller reviews of Fox Cottage, a self-catered bungalow in central Middleham, a Yorkshire Dales market town in Wensleydale.
Guests travelling with dogs describe Fox Cottage as a textbook home-from-home dog stay. The headline asset for pet travellers is the fenced-off rear garden, repeatedly described as a place the dog could spend most of their time — meaningful for owners who want a relaxed cottage break rather than constantly suiting up for leashed potty trips. The cottage itself is reported as cosy and spacious, with comfortable beds, lovely linens and a well-equipped kitchen, in a quiet corner of Middleham with lovely Dales views.
Practical points worth knowing before you book: Fox Cottage is a single-storey bungalow, which makes it a useful option for older dogs, dogs that struggle with stairs, or owners who don't want to navigate a multi-level cottage with muddy paws after walks. Middleham itself is a calm Dales market town with footpaths leaving directly from the village, so dog walks start at the door. Reviewers flag two minor practical niggles unrelated to dogs: the kitchen has more crockery than cupboard space (limited room for your own food storage), and a boiler door is propped up rather than fixed (worth being aware of if travelling with toddlers). There are no listed on-site pet amenities, so bring your own bed, bowls and towels.
Best suited to: couples, small families and travellers with older or less mobile dogs who'll appreciate the single-storey layout, the fenced garden and a quiet Wensleydale-village base for Yorkshire Dales exploration.

About this hotel
Fox Cottage is a 3.5-star self-catered single-storey bungalow in central Middleham, a quiet Yorkshire Dales market town in Wensleydale. It offers a cosy layout with a fenced rear garden and a well-equipped kitchen, set in a residential street with Dales walking trails leaving from the village.
